Interview stage

Using state-of-the-art digital recording equipment, one of our skilled interviewers will spend time questioning each of the main protagonists in your story. For a story about an organisation or company, it's whoever our client considers to be the important players, usually founders, senior office holders and key customers. For a personal history it's the main subject, their family, friends and colleagues. And, far from feeling like it's a chore, the people we interview actually enjoy themselves.

Design & post-production

Then we edit the interviews and, where appropriate, combine them with music, sound effects, narration, still photos, graphics, other visuals and navigation elements.

The finished story is delivered in the form of a book, audio CD or DVD (single or multiple copies).
